East River Genetic Services (ERGS) has an immediate opening for an Elite Youngstock Veterinarian in the Northwest Iowa – Southeast South Dakota region. ERGS is a specialized genetic services provider for some of the world’s leading suppliers of bovine genetics. The primary functions of ERGS include recipient services, embryo transfer, youngstock raising, and donor housing. This position will primarily be responsible for developing, growing, and leading the baby calf and dairy youngstock programs of ERGS. Caring for some of the world’s best dairy genetics, with the opportunity to grow and develop into other areas of the organization. |

Responsibilities:
Develop and grow an elite calf care program -
Daily oversight of youngstock health from baby calf to pregnant heifer stage with primary focus being on the baby calf program -
Consult and lead within the calf care team to deliver positive results -
Development, implementation, and oversight of SOPs and protocols related to calf health, calf care, biosecurity, and animal handling -
Development, implementation, and oversight of client youngstock health reports -
Work alongside of nutritionist in development and optimization of calf feeding program -
Troubleshoot calf health issues as they arise including using lab diagnostics -
Perform health testing and physical exams required for client animal movement -
Perform environmental diagnostic and equipment cleanliness reviews -
Communicate closely with clients and their representatives regarding calf health, regulatory testing, and protocol development
